I recently had some scans done asmy symptoms seem to be getting worse by the day.
I got the results yesterday and was plesently surprised!
My lung mets are still stable and the liver is I am pleased to say still clear.
The area in my shoulder and neck which have given me much pain and concern have showed very very little change however to look at me it is a very different story…
Apparently this area being very tight with nerves, lymph nodes, damage from rads and origional surgery. This means that the scans are very hard to read as the area is not clear as say the lungs so its not a case of getting a ruler to measure.
The Dr who looked at my scans and has done for the last 5 years can’t see any change nor much for concern as far as the nodes going up my neck… ( the huge bu@@ers that I feel every day).
So the conclusion being that there has been very little change to make a huge impact visually and as regards to pain and swelling. As for the those bu@@ers going up my neck they are lymph nodes and while Karen is not saying that it isn’t cancer what she did say was that it is the lymph nodes and there will be other reasons due to whats going on that can cause them to enlarge.
